Teach for Authentic Engagement

About The Book

<p><strong>Finding meaning vitality and community is the purpose of engagement--and school itself.</strong><p>Authentic engagement is a choice students make every day to bring themselves to their learning work and relationships--rather than simply go through the motions of school. It means sharing experiences; asking questions; trying new things; making mistakes; and allowing themselves to be seen heard and cared for. It's an active choice that can lead to tremendous growth and satisfaction.<p>In <em>Teach for Authentic Engagement</em> Lauren Porosoff shows how to design instruction that lets students with diverse interests strengths needs identities and values connect to their learning. Included are strategies tools and classroom anecdotes that help students<p>* Engage with <strong>the content</strong> so it becomes a source of <strong>meaning</strong> in their lives.<br>* Engage with <strong>their work</strong> so it becomes a source of <strong>vitality.</strong><br>* Engage with <strong>each other</strong> so the class becomes a source of <strong>community.</strong><p>It takes intellectual and emotional effort to teach in a way that fosters authentic engagement. But when students feel connected to the content they engage with their work. And when they feel like their learning matters they use that learning to understand and respect each other.</p>
